UPVC window repairs

Upvc windows are a favorite choice for homeowners due to the fact that they are durable and energy efficient. They also require little maintenance. However, like any window doctor near me type, uPVC windows can experience problems over time. Fortunately, professional repair services can address these issues and restore the functionality of the window.

UPVC window repairs could include fixing broken frames, sills and sashes. Glass damaged or cracked can be repaired or replaced. Repair services can ensure that your UPVC window is energy efficient and safe. They can also help you save money on your energy bills by reducing drafts that enter your home.

One of the most prevalent problems with uPVC windows is the formation of condensation on the inner surface. This is typically caused by airflow and the temperature differences between the outdoor and indoor environment. This issue can be caused by a variety of causes, such as dirt or debris that has accumulated in the window tracks, as well as an incorrect alignment. This issue is hard to fix, especially in colder weather.

Another common problem with UPVC windows is the possibility of leaks. These leaks can be caused by damaged seals, sash misalignment or even worn-out hardware. It is vital to fix these issues as soon as possible in order to avoid water damage and other issues. Professional UPVC repair services can identify the issue quickly and fix it in a snap.

UPVC windows can also develop cracks and scratches. Minor damage to the beading or frame can be repaired. However, major damage will require a replacement. Luckily, UPVC repair services can make this process as simple and affordable as it can be.

UPVC door repairs

uPVC front doors are a common type of door in homes. They are typically less expensive than composite doors and offer the best security. Like all doors, they are prone to deterioration and require maintenance. This can be anything from fixing a damaged lock to replacing the whole door. It is crucial to fix your uPVC doors immediately when they exhibit signs of wear. This will ensure that your home remains safe and easy to open and close.

The majority of uPVC doors are repairable, provided you have the correct tools and materials. For instance If your uPVC door has a small hole or dent, it could be fixed with a simple filler such as wood putty or bondo (auto body repair material). This will restore the original form and condition of the panel. If the damage is more serious or complicated, it's a good idea to seek out a professional uPVC repair service.

The door handle is a different common uPVC problem. The uPVC hinges can be disaligned over time. To avoid this, you should apply lubricant that keeps the rollers and hinges moving smoothly. It is recommended to use a silicon-based lubricant as it doesn't attract debris or dirt, which can cause the hinges to be misaligned.

In addition to uPVC hinges for doors It's also a good idea to lubricate the multi-point locks that are on your uPVC doors.
